基于电容传感器旋转轴转速测量系统设计与实现

摘    要:旋转轴转速测量常被用在汽车动力系统和引擎控制系统中.介绍了利用一种新型电容传感器来测量旋转轴转速的测试系统.该系统结构简单,精度高,特别适合于狭小空间的轴转速测量.通过对电容传感器的研究,在被测轴上实现了转速的测量,系统最大引用误差为0.18%,测量精度为0.2%.

Design and implementation of axis of rotation speed measurement system based on capacitive sensor

Abstract:Axis of rotation speed measurement is commonly used in automotive power systems and engine control systems.A new type of capacitive sensors used to measure the speed of rotation axis test system is introduced.The system has simple structure,high precision,particular suitable for small spaces shaft speed measurement.Through the study of capacitive sensors,a speed measurement is achieved,the system maximum error of the reference is 0.18 %,measurement precision is 0.2 %.
